Software Park Thailand

May 1997 : Approved by the cabinet

November 1999 : Established and moved to the current building

April 2001: Grand opened by HRH Princess Maha Chakri Sirindhorn.

Is this just Hosting 2.0?

Cloud Players Hosting Players

Only few can afford billions dollar investment on data centers

Hundreds of them aroundthe world

No, they have different architecturesand business model

Cloud : Reliability, High Availability, Capacity Elasticity

Cloud Players

Source : I’m Cloud Confused

Hosting Players

Built-in Redundancy

Virtually unlimited storage, computing power

You have to manage reliability, fail over yourself

Bring your own or rentservers to increase capacity

Pay contact often yearlyPay only what you use
